# MEPScore — European Parliament Activity Data > MEPScore (mepscore.eu) is a free, non-commercial tool for exploring European > Parliament activity data. It tracks 12 types of parliamentary activities for > 733 MEPs across 27 EU countries in the 10th parliamentary term (2024-2029). > All data sourced from ParlTrack.eu and the European Parliament API. > Created by Adam Kusnirik.
